The Science Behind Zinc Oxide Sunscreen: UV Protection and More
Zinc oxide is lauded for its exceptional ability to shield skin from the damaging effects of ultraviolet (UV) radiation. This mineral-based ingredient acts as a physical shield, scattering harmful UV rays away from the vulnerable skin cells. , Beyond its role in UV protection, zinc oxide also possesses diverse benefits for skin health.
- It can soothe and reduce irritation caused by sunburns or other environmental irritants.
- Zinc oxide can contribute to wound healing by accelerating the repair of skin tissue.
- Moreover, it exhibits germicidal properties, helping to prevent the growth of bacteria on the skin's surface.

Exploring Zinc Oxide's Role in Sun Protection
Zinc oxide is a common substance found in many sunscreens. It acts as a physical protector by absorbing harmful ultraviolet (UV) rays from the sun. These rays can affect our skin, leading to sunburn, premature aging, and even skin disease. When applied to the skin, zinc oxide creates a thin layer that effectively blocks UV radiation. This makes it an powerful choice for sun protection, particularly for sensitive skin or individuals likely to sunburn.
Creating a Safe and Effective Zinc Oxide-Based Sunscreen
When selecting a sunscreen, it's essential to evaluate its formulations. Zinc oxide is a popular active ingredient known for its broad spectrum against both UVA and UVB rays. To manufacture a safe and effective zinc oxide-based sunscreen, numerous factors need to be taken into account.
First, the concentration of zinc oxide should be appropriate to deliver adequate protection. Usually, a concentration of at least 20% is suggested. zinc oxide uses Furthermore, the recipe should include other ingredients that enhance its texture.
Ingredients like emollients, humectants, and antioxidants can assist to a smoother consistency and provide additional benefits. It's also crucial to test the sunscreen for longevity to ensure it maintains its potency over time.
